Block
#12,535,828
35w
13 txs1,050,857 confs
Transactions
13
Total Output
₳611,146.98
$92.91K
Fees
₳4.08
Size
13.33 KB
13,655 bytes
Details
Hash
c40bb317d13e28edb14312edbfa50e10b832a70ab55b37db5c5c4af0521c71c5
Epoch / Slot
Epoch 589 · slot 169,258,293 · epoch-slot 173,493
Timestamp
35w · Sat, 18 Oct 2025 21:56:24 GMT
Block producer
VRF key
vrf_vk1f…6qezqz73
Op cert
64fc542c…4f4730de
Op cert counter
22